Survivor has 48 players. Only 24 players take part in the next round of OSL. | ||
gngfn
United States1726 Posts
Yeah, but the structure of MSL means that these prelims are more similar to Survivor. Winning here gets you into the OSL Ro28, basically, counting the 24 who participate in the Dual Tournament and the four seeded into the Ro16. | ||
